DTCC: Annuity Inflows and Outflows Dipped in JanuaryAnnuity inflows processed by DTCC in January declined by more than 20%, to $6.2 billion from $7.8 billion in December. Outflows processed in January declined almost 8% to $5.5 billion from $5.9 billion in December.
